Don't forget that you'll have to remove the column shift linkage (or at least tie it off and just let it hang there). Plus you'll need a different transmission cover for the shifter among other things. The interesting thing with your case would be to look at the VIN number. The very late 1950 trucks had column shifters. The 48 to earlier 1950 trucks had floor shifters. If you'll give us the VIN number (just X out the last 2 or 3 digits), we can tell you with a fair amount of certainty which shifter it most likely had from the factory.
